The Sausage Factory: 353 – Hell Let Loose by Black Matter

Chris O’Regan chats to Max Rea of Black Matter about the design and development of their WWII soldier sim, Hell Let Loose.

The Sausage Factory is an interview-based podcast that lifts the lid on the makers of videogames. It examines the way in which games are made by asking the very people who create them, though the questions asked aren’t just about game design, they also cover how developers made their start and what inspires them as creators.

Split into two halves, the first segment delves into what makes the developers tick by asking about how they started, what and who inspires them and what games they are currently playing, whereas the second part of the show covers the game that they are currently working on and the thought processes behind its development.
